To enforce the lien, the contractor must file a lawsuit within 90 days from the date of recording the lien. If this deadline is passed, the contractor may not be able to enforce the lien and may be required to remove the lien.
The homeowner may petition the courts under Civil Code Section 8480 in California to remove the mechanics lien when it is not timely issued or recorded. A lawsuit is usually necessary to file it against the owner by the contractor or subcontractor.
Information to include on a California Mechanics Lien Form The lien claim amount. Name of the property owner. Description of the work or materials you provided. Your hiring partys information. Property description. Identify yourself (name address) Include the warning statement. Sign verify your California lien claim.
Filing your own lien in California also goes through county offices. Filing your mechanics lien with the projects county recorders office can cost between $95 and $125, depending on the projects location.
Can a Mechanics Lien be Modified or Amended? Mechanics liens can be amended when some detail about the lien claim has changed. Most commonly, lienors will file for an amendment if there has been an increase or reduction in the amount of money that is owned.
Pursuant to Civil Code Section 8450, the mechanics liens priority is determined based on the date work was commenced. As such, even though the mechanics lien is recorded after the lenders deed of trust, it relates back to the date of commencement of the work and has priority over the lenders deed of trust.
A claimant can perfect a mechanics lien by recording the lien in the appropriate recorders or clerks office. And where state law requires it by serving the lien on the interested parties. Thats technically the one step in the lien process that specifically perfects it.
